Dollar Tree Seasonal — Net Sales decreased by 70.2% to $168.30M in Q1 2026 compared to the prior quarter. Year-over-year, this metric declined by 6.8%, from $180.50M to $168.30M. How to read this metric

An increase suggests strong consumer demand for holiday-related goods and effective seasonal merchandising, while a decrease may indicate weak holiday performance or inventory mismanagement.
